In this position, you carry full responsibility for the non-academic operations of the campus. You earn family trust through transparent, responsive communication. You protect student welfare by managing safety protocols and incident management. You oversee facilities, logistics, and operational workflows so teaching staff remain focused on student learning. You also ensure that technology enables instruction rather than disrupting it.
